Texas Community Bancshares Inc

FINANCIAL SERVICES · BANKS - REGIONAL · USA

Texas Community Bancshares Inc. is a prominent financial institution headquartered in Texas, providing a diverse range of banking and financial services to both retail and commercial clients. With a strong emphasis on responsible lending and exceptional customer service, the bank plays a vital role in fostering local economic growth and community involvement. Its commitment to enhancing financial literacy and promoting sustainable practices reinforces its position as a reliable partner in its markets. By continuously adapting its product offerings, including savings accounts, loans, and mortgages, Texas Community Bancshares effectively meets the evolving financial needs of its customers, further driving regional prosperity and stability.

U.S. Bancorp

FINANCIAL SERVICES · BANKS - REGIONAL · USA

U.S. Bancorp is an American bank holding company based in Minneapolis, Minnesota, and incorporated in Delaware. The company provides banking, investment, mortgage, trust, and payment services products to individuals, businesses, governmental entities, and other financial institutions.
